  • Patent number: 10351104
    Abstract: The invention relates to a control unit for a windscreen wiper system for a rail vehicle, comprising an operating function interface, a sensor interface, a control device, a control output, and a supply voltage terminal. The operating function interface is configured to receive an information via an operating mode of the windshield wiper system. The sensor interface is configured to receive at least one analog and/or digital sensor signal. Utilizing the information, the control device is configured to provide at least one control signal for the windshield wiper system via the operating mode and/or the sensor signal. The control output is configured to emit the at least one control signal. The supply voltage terminal is configured to provide an applied voltage, interfaces, and devices of the control unit, in particular to the control device.
